Transaction 671c15d16a535d7693a90779f45960d81e98307cec26f75abd51236dd340f286

3 Input
2 Outputs
  • 671c15d16a535d7693a90779f45960d81e98307cec26f75abd51236dd340f286:0
  • value  2000000000
    address  1EjqeDYnCf5XRJuTmtpSFsxAZcdayMge9x
  • 671c15d16a535d7693a90779f45960d81e98307cec26f75abd51236dd340f286:1
  • value  999935202
    address  1HPX4R4KcBfGAFfeurS64Rwff7omBHJTGy